CINF.TO vs. UMI.TO
CINF.TO (CI Global Infrastructure Private Pool) and UMI.TO (CI U.S. MidCap Dividend Index ETF) are both exchange-traded funds - CINF.TO is a Utilities Equities fund actively managed by CI, while UMI.TO is a Mid Cap Value Equities fund managed by CI. Over the past 5 years, CINF.TO returned 12.27%/yr vs 7.74%/yr for UMI.TO. At a 0.30 correlation, their price movements are largely independent.
